多测站广播星历确定用户测距精度上界值的方法

文档序号:9707210阅读:699来源:国知局
多测站广播星历确定用户测距精度上界值的方法
【技术领域】
[0001] 本发明涉及卫星导航系统性能监测与评估,更具体涉及合成GPS广播星历时,确定 用户测距精度(User Range Accuracy-URA)参数统一表达形式以及上界值的方法,该方法 适用于GPS卫星导航系统完好性监测与评估的广播星历合成。
【背景技术】
[0002] 精度、完好性、连续性与可用性是卫星导航系统四个重要性能指标,其中完好性对 民航等涉及生命安全的应用领域至关重要,其性能监测与评估备受关注。而GPS空间信号 (Signal in Space-SIS)完好性的监测与评估是GPS系统完好性保障中的重要组成部分,它 和广播星历中的用户测距精度(URA)指标以及卫星健康标记密切相关:GPS现代化之前,当 卫星健康标记为〇时,用户测距误差(User Range Error-URE)超过4.42XURA_UB(URA上界 值),但未及时报警的概率小于l〇_5/h(称之为完好性风险);GPS现代化以后,当完好性状态 标记(Integrity Status Flag-ISF)为0时,完好性风险与现代化前的相同,当完好性标记 (ISF)为1(即为"增强"模式)时,用户测距误差(URE)超过5.73倍的用户测距精度上界值 (URA Upper Bound value_URA_UB),但未及时报警的概率小于10-8/h。由此可见,用户测距 精度上界值(URA_UB)在卫星导航系统的完好性保障、完好性监测与评估中具有关键作用。
[0003] 然而,现在合成的广播星历中还没有一种统一的用户测距精度上界值可用于GPS 空间信号完好性监测与评估。广播电文中的用户测距精度是四位二进制数表示的指数形式 (URA Index-URA_IX),除此外,还有用户测距精度上界值(URA_UB),用户测距精度下界(URA Lower Bound value_URA_LB)、用户测距精度名义值(URA Normal Value_URA_NV)两种形 式。四种表示形式对应的值如下表所示(GPS Navstar Joint Program Office,Navstar GPS Space Segment/Navigation User Interfaces,IS-GPS-200,Revision H,GPS Navstar Joint Program Office,El Segundo,CA,Sep.7,2013):
[0004] 表2用户测距精度的四种不同表示形式
[0005]
[0006]
[0007] 表2中,当用户测距精度指数等于15时,表示无可用的预测准确度,用户使用该卫 星定位时,风险自担。
[0008] 各接收机厂家采用的处理方式不同,导致其输出的URA值含义不尽相同,例如国际 GNSS服务组织(IGS)有些测站获取的广播星历中的用户测距精度采用名义值形式,如测站 dgar的接收机(类型:ASHTECH UZ-12)、测站dgav的接收机(类型:JAVAD TRE_G3TH),而有些 采用指数形式,如测站nist的接收机(类型:N0V 0EM4-G2)、测站matl的接收机(类型: TMMBLE 4000SSI),此外还有些接收机采用下界值、上界值作为用户测距精度的表示形式。 而国际GNSS服务组织(IGS)提供的合成广播星历(brdc)中的用户测距精度(URA)参数表达 形式也不统一,比如2015年9月17日(年积日260天)至2015年10月16日(年积日289天)间,国 际GNSS服务组织(IGS)提供的GPS合成广播星历(brdc)中的用户测距精度值主要是{0,2, 2.8,2.9,4,5.7,8,4096}中的元素,比如2015年9月20日(年积日263天)的用户测距精度值 有:0,2,2.8,2.9,4,5.7,由这些值很难判断是哪种用户测距精度的表达形式,2015年9月16 日(年积日262天)中的用户测距精度值甚至有负值,即使卫星健康标记为不健康,这也是不 合理的。由此可见,国际GNSS服务组织(IGS)提供的GPS合成广播星历是不能用于该系统的 完好性监测与评估的。
[0009] 此外,GPS卫星可能受到周围环境、星上载荷工作状态影响,导致播发的数据与所 注入数据不同,即使GPS运行控制系统的地面监测站能够监测到异常,一般需要45分钟,甚 至更长的时间作出反应。因此地面运控端的注入星历也不能作为GPS系统完好性评估的基 础数据。
[0010] 在解决这类难题的方法中,有学者(HengL·,GaoG·X·,WalterT·,etal· (2010).GPS Ephemeris Error Screening and Results for 2006-2009[C]. ION 2010 International Technical Meeting January 25-27,2010,San Diego,CA.;Heng L.,Gao G.X.,Walter T.,et al.(2011).Digging into GPS Integrity-Charting the Evolution of Signal-in-Space Performance by Data Mining 400,000,000 Navigation Messages [J].GPS World,22(11):44-49.;Heng L.,Gao G.X.,Walter T.,et al.(2012).GPS Signal-in-Space Integrity Performance Evolution in the Last Decade[J]. IEEE Transactions on Aerospace and Electronic Systems,48(4) :2932-2946)提出米用基于 模式识别的方法分五步判定导航星历文件中提取的用户测距精度(URA)数据属于哪种表示 形式,并对2004年至2010年的广播星历数据进行了合成。虽对同一台接收机来说,其解码得 到的所有卫星URA值表示形式是统一的,这也易于采用模式识别方法判定,但是仍有少数国 际GNSS服务组织(International GNSS Service-IGS)跟踪站的导航星历文件中的用户测 距精度(URA)值并不是上述四种表示形式中的任一个值。而上述文献所提出的模式识别法 将这类数值认为是除用户测距精度指数(URA_IX)表达形式外的其它形式,并将其归入差值 绝对值最近的用户测距精度(URA)表示形式。这种处理方法忽略了导航文件中用户测距精 度(URA)不同数值出现的频次,实际上异类用户测距精度(URA)值出现的次数很少。因此,前 述文献提出的用户测距精度(URA)表示形式判定的模式识别法在实际应用中存在不足。

【发明内容】

[0011 ]本发明的目的是:提供一种多测站广播星历确定用户测距精度上界值(URA_UB)的 方法,该方法采用频次加权模式识别确定单个测站用户测距精度(URA)表示形式,再根据多 个测站广播星历中的用户测距精度(URA)值确定对应时刻、对应卫星的用户测距精度上界 值(URA_UB)。该方法合成的用户测距精度上界值可用于全球卫星导航系统空间信号的完好 性监测与评估,为提升卫星导航系统性能提供更科学的参考依据。
[0012]为达到上述目的,本发明采用了如下技术方案:
[0013] 1、多测站广播星历确定用户测距精度上界值的方法,该方法是在有N个可以提供 广播星历数据的GNSS测站的条件下,确定用户测距精度的上界值,具体步骤如下:
[0014] a、给每个测站一个序号,第m个测站是指序号为m的测站,m=l,2,…,N;
[0015] al、令 m=l;
[0016] b、如果m>N,执行步骤m,否则读取第m个测站的广播星历数据,存入集合 = 极1,射2:,:…中,其中Mi表示该测站第i组广播星历数据,i = 1,2,…,n,n表示第m个 测站的广播星历组数;
[0017] c、将第m个测站广播星历中的用户测距精度存入向量^中,Sm=[ si,s2,…,Sn],其 中81为第i组广播星历吣中的用户测距精度,i = l,2,…,η;
[0018] d、构造向量S',向量S'的第一个元素为=
[0019] dl、令 i = 2,l = l;
[0020] d2、读取S中的第i个元素 Sl,令j = l;
[0021] d3、读取S'中的第j个元素 s'J;
[0022] d4、当Si = s'j,令i = i+l,如果i>n执行步骤e,否则执行步骤d2,当Si关s'j,令j = j +1,如果j>l,执行步骤d5,否则执行步骤d3;
[0023] d5、令 1 = 1+1,5'的第1个元素8/1 = &;
[0024] 6、统计5'的元素8/:1在5111中出现的次数,记为;^,其中1 = 1,2,-_,1,组成向量€ = [fi,f2,··· ,fi];
[0025] f、对f进行归一化处理,得到f'
[0026]
[0027] g、令1^ = URA_IX = [0,1,…,15],称URA_IX为用户测距精度指数向量,
[0028] L2 = URA_LB= [0.00,2.40,3.40,4.85,6.85,9.65,13.65,24.00,48.00,96.00, 192 · 00,384· 00,768 · 00,1536 · 00,3072 · 00,6144· 00],称URA_LB为用户测距精度下界向量,
[0029] L3 = URA_NV=[2.00,2.83,4.00,5.66,8.00,11.31,16.00,32.00,64.00,128.00, 256 · 00,512 · 00,1024· 00,2048 · 00,4096 · 00],称URA_NV为用户测距精度名义向量,
[0030] L4 = URA_UB= [2.40,3.40,4.85,6.85,9.65,13.65,24.00,48.00,96.00,192.00, 384· 00,768 · 00,1536 · 00,3072 · 00,6144· 00],称URAJJB为用户测距精度上界向量;
[0031]
当前第1页1 2 3 4 
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1